Question

One side of a parallelogram is 2.5 m longer than its adjacent side. If the perimeter of the parallelogram is 51 m, find the measure of all its sides.

Solution

Let ABCD is a parallelogram
Let AB=x m
Adjacent side BC=(x+2.5) m
Now,
CD=AB=x m [Opposite sides of parallelogram are equal]
And AD=BC=(x+2.5) m [Opposite sides of parallelogram are equal]
Perimeter =AB+BC+CD+AD
51=x+x+2.5+x+x+2.5
51=4x+5
4x=515
4x=46
x=464
x=11.5 m
So,
AB=CD=11.5 m
and BC=AD=11.5+2.5=14 m
